So, a little after the fact but there is a First Time Play up for the game Zheros. A side scrolling beat 'em up IN SPACE! The concept reads a little like Double Dragon in a Ratchet and Clank universe - the execution is a little more lacklustre sadly. Graphics are good but not great, audio does the job but is not outstanding, it does allow for co-op gameplay but with stereotypical characters but the worse part is that it's just somewhat clunky - something which is not that much of a desirable factor in any game, never mind a beat 'em up. There doesn't seem to be much going for this game, as you notice in my video: However, one thing it does have going for it seems to be an extraordinarily huge TrueAchievement score. For this 1,000 Gamerscore game, you could get potentially 25,194 points. To note though, at the time of writing, of the 26,200 members of True Achievements not one has completed it.
